How to fill out the HEAT-RELATED ILLNESS WORKSHEET online

The heat-related illness worksheet is a crucial document for reporting and documenting incidents related to heat-related illnesses. This guide will provide you with clear instructions on how to fill out this form online, ensuring accurate and comprehensive responses.

Follow the steps to complete the HEAT-RELATED ILLNESS WORKSHEET easily.

  1. Press the ‘Get Form’ button to access the worksheet and open it in the online editor.
  2. Begin filling out the patient name and reporter section, ensuring accuracy in spelling and clarity.
  3. Provide the patient’s age or date of birth, race, and complete residence street address. This information is vital for proper identification.
  4. Record the date of illness, specifying the exact day the incident occurred.
  5. Indicate the location where the illness developed, like 'home' or 'work', and include the address for complete context.
  6. Fill in the county and city details related to the residence for geographic specificity.
  7. Enter the physician’s information, including name, address, and phone number, as this will be used for medical follow-up.
  8. Specify if the patient was hospitalized by selecting 'Y' for yes or 'N' for no and provide the hospital name if applicable.
  9. Document the date hospitalized, gender, and state for additional context surrounding the patient’s condition.
  10. Indicate whether the patient died due to the heat-related illness, using 'Y' or 'N', and complete the hospital location and zip code if applicable.
  11. Record the date of death if applicable, along with any pre-existing aggravating medical factors.
  12. Describe the contributing activity, such as 'working', 'physical exertion', or 'substance use/abuse', providing details for any 'other' activities.
  13. Indicate whether air conditioning was available during the incident by selecting 'Y' or 'N' in the appropriate fields.
  14. After completing all fields, ensure all information is correct. You can now save changes, download, print, or share the form as needed.

Heat Stroke Symptoms: Throbbing headache, confusion, nausea, dizziness, body temperature above 103°F, hot, red, dry or damp skin, rapid and strong pulse, fainting, loss of consciousness. First Aid: Call 911 or get the victim to a hospital immediately. Heat stroke is a severe medical emergency.

General Symptoms: Heavy sweating. Painful muscle cramps. Extreme weakness and/or fatigue. Nausea and/or vomiting. Dizziness and/or headache. Body temperature normal or slightly high. Fainting. Pulse fast and weak.

Exposure to extreme heat can result in occupational illnesses and injuries. Heat stress can result in heat stroke, heat exhaustion, heat cramps, or heat rashes.

There are 3 types of heat-related illnesses: Heat cramps. Heat exhaustion. Heat stroke.
